Output 804558e0823ec94aecb83f409829258c0feb61f66ba1bf2533e92cefa6ed2991:1

value
26913543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2420acb2a178832a5f20386f04973f73be2da4bf OP_EQUAL
address
34z3Pikhun3P2bMMbLiT6nUQrx87VcghPJ
transaction
804558e0823ec94aecb83f409829258c0feb61f66ba1bf2533e92cefa6ed2991
spent
true